Actel Confirms Second Quarter Guidance and Adds One Million Shares to its Stock Repurchase Program
Mountain View, Calif. – June 12, 2008 – Actel Corporation (NASDAQ: ACTL) today released its business update for the second quarter of fiscal 2008, which is unchanged from previous guidance:
The Company believes that second quarter 2008 revenues will increase sequentially five to nine percent. Gross margin is expected to be about 58 to 59 percent. Operating expenses are anticipated to come in at approximately $31.1 million, which excludes an estimated $1.9 million of stock-based compensation expense. Other income is expected to be about $1.7 million. The tax rate for the quarter is expected to be about 30 percent. Outstanding fully diluted share count is expected to be about 25.9 million shares.
Actel also announced the approval by its Board of Directors of authority to repurchase up to 1,000,000 more shares of Common Stock under the Company’s stock repurchase program. This action will permit the Company to continue repurchasing shares of its Common Stock from time to time as market and business conditions warrant. Including the 1,000,000 shares most recently authorized, the Company has remaining authority to repurchase 1,688,442 shares under the program.
The program was instituted in 1998 for the purpose of replenishing some or all of the shares of Common Stock issued upon exercise of stock options and in connection with other stock compensation plans. The overall objective of the program is to reduce or eliminate earnings per share dilution caused by the issuance of such additional shares. Repurchases may be made in the open market or in privately negotiated transactions. To date, Actel’s Board of Directors has authorized the repurchase of 7,000,000 shares under the program, and 5,311,558 shares of Common Stock have been repurchased.
“We continue to believe that our Common Stock repurchase program provides an excellent opportunity to increase shareholder value,” said John C. East, Actel President and CEO. “While any future stock repurchases are subject to market conditions and the consideration of alternative investment opportunities available from time to time, we remain committed to preserving and maximizing shareholder value.”
